BY THE PRESIDENT OF THE PHILIPPINES

Proclamation No. 461

RESERVING FOR SCHOOL PURPOSES FIVE PARCELS OF THE PUBLIC DOMAIN SITUATED IN THE BARRIOS OF POBLACION, LUBON, MASLA, SUMADEL, MUNICIPAL DISTRICT OF KAYAN, AND IN THE BARRIO OF PANABUÑGEN, MUNICIPAL DISTRICT OF BESAO, SUBPROVINCE OF BONTOC, MOUNTAIN PROVINCE, ISLAND OF LUZON.

Upon the recommendation of the Secretary of Agriculture and Commerce and pursuant to the provisions of section eighty-three of Commonwealth Act Numbered One hundred and forty-one, as amended, I hereby withdraw from sale or settlement and reserve for school purposes, under the administration of the Director of Education, subject to private rights, if any there be, the following parcels of the public domain, situated in the barrios of Poblacion, Lubon, Masla, Sumadel, municipal district of Kayan, and in the barrio of Panabuñgen, municipal district of Besao, sub-province of Bontoc, Mountain Province, Island of Luzon, and particularly described in Bureau of Lands plans Psu-103366, sheets Nos. 1, 2, 3, and 4 and Psu-103367, to wit:
